Samsung Galaxy S25: First Look and Design – Slimmer and More Comfortable


The Samsung Galaxy S25 Ultra feels different the moment you pick it up.  


It measures 6.41 x 3.06 x 0.32 inches and weighs 218 grams. Compared to the S24 Ultra, it is a little narrower and thinner. The corners are more rounded. The titanium frame feels strong but not sharp in the hand.  


I hold it without a case sometimes when I am at home. It never slips. The flat sides give it a clean, modern look. Colors like Titanium Silverblue, Titanium Black, and Titanium Green still look fresh after one year. Scratches are rare thanks to the tough Gorilla Armor 2 glass.  


**My daily note:** After 12 months, the phone still looks brand new. The S Pen slides in and out smoothly. One small change – the S Pen lost Bluetooth this year. You can still write and control the camera, but there are no remote clicks for photos from a distance. I miss that, but I got used to it fast.


 Display – The Brightest and Clearest Yet


The screen is 6.9 inches. It is bigger than the 6.8-inch screen on the S24 Ultra. Resolution stays sharp at QHD+ (3120 x 1440). Refresh rate is 120Hz.  


Peak brightness reaches over 3000 nits in real tests. I use the phone outside in the California sun every weekend. Text and photos stay easy to read. The anti-reflective coating cuts glare by a lot. Colors pop. Videos look amazing on Netflix or YouTube.  


**Real-world stat:** In lab tests, the S25 Ultra lasted longer in battery tests than any previous Samsung phone. The efficient screen helps a lot here.


 Performance – Still Super Fast in 2026


Inside is the Snapdragon 8 Elite for Galaxy. It is a 3nm chip built just for Samsung.  


I play Genshin Impact at the highest settings for 30 minutes. The phone stays cool and gives a steady 60 frames per second. Apps open instantly. Multitasking with 15 tabs and several apps never slows down.  


After one full year of heavy use, the phone still feels as quick as day one. No lag. No heating issues.  


**Benchmark numbers (2025 tests):**  

- AnTuTu: over 2.2 million  

- Geekbench single-core: around 3,000+  

- Multi-core: over 10,000  


These numbers are still top class in February 2026. The upcoming S26 will be faster, but most people will never notice the difference in daily tasks.


 Camera – The Real Star


This is where the Samsung Galaxy S25 Ultra made the biggest jump.  


Rear cameras:  

- 200MP main sensor  

- 50MP ultrawide (big upgrade from 12MP)  

- 50MP 5x periscope telephoto  

- 10MP 3x telephoto  


The front camera is 12MP.  


The new 50MP ultrawide changed my photography. Group shots and landscapes now have sharp details and natural colors. Zoom at 5x and 10x stays clear even in low light. Night mode is excellent. AI tools like Photo Assist and Generative Edit work smoothly after software updates.  


**My personal story:** I took my kids to Disneyland last summer. The 5x zoom caught their faces from far away without any blur. Skin tones look real – not too warm, not too cool. Videos in 8K are smooth and stable.  


One year later, the camera still beats most phones in 2026. Reviews from PhoneArena, CNET, and Android Central all say the same.


 Battery and Charging – All-Day Power


The battery is 5000mAh – same size as last year. But the new chip is more efficient.  


**Real tests:**  

- Tom’s Guide: 17 hours 15 minutes in video playback  

- My daily use: 7 to 8 hours of screen-on time with mixed apps, photos, and some gaming  


I start the day at 100% around 7 a.m. By bedtime, I still have 25-30% left. On lighter days the phone easily lasts two full days.  


Charging is 45W wired (full charge in about 65 minutes), 15W wireless. No big change here, but it is enough for me. I charge at night and forget about it.


 Software and Galaxy AI – The Future Is Here


The phone launched with Android 15 and One UI 7. Now in 2026 it runs One UI 8 and still gets fast updates. Samsung promises 7 years of OS upgrades and security patches. That means support until 2032.  


Galaxy AI features feel smarter after updates:  

- Cross-app actions (do tasks across apps with one command)  

- Live Translate in calls and messages  

- Circle to Search  

- Advanced photo and video editing  


I use the AI note summarizer in meetings. It saves me time every week. The combination of Samsung AI and Google Gemini works very well.
